Breaking the language barrier: conceptual representation without a language-like formatBritish Journal for the Philosophy of Science. forthcoming.An important part of the explanatory role of concepts is that they enable us to combine a wide variety of objects, properties and relations in thought, with contents spanning diverse domains. I discuss an argument that appears to show that paradigmatic non-linguistic representational formats are unsuited to play this role, and thus conceptual representation could not occur in these formats.
